I’ve waited a long time for the latest Korres perfumes to arrive in the U.S. I guess the colognes are not destined for a Sephora near me, so I ordered samples from Europe to satisfy my curiosity. I’ll start with the most disappointing of the Korres perfumes I tried: Vetiver Root Green Tea Cedarwood.

Vetiver Root Green Tea Cedarwood

Vetiver. How can you go wrong with the lovely, robust, and delightful-smelling root? Korres submerges vetiver (the tiniest drop) in cheap aroma notes. Vetiver Root Green Tea Cedarwood starts off with over-powering, phony-smelling citrus (“citrus” you’ll often encounter in department store sport fragrances for men). What “wood” there is in Vetiver Root Green Tea Cedarwood smells decidedly imitation (there’s not even a “veneer” of real wood scent). The “earthy” aspect of the fragrance is jarring and “dirty” (as in ‘unwashed’). In mid-development, Vetiver Root Green Tea Cedarwood has a ‘watery’ aspect (not water mixed with green tea, but more like menthol mouthwash). Where’s vetiver? Where’s green tea? Where’s cedarwood? At the end of its development, Vetiver Root Green Tea Cedarwood smells like plastic combined with a “forest-scented” supermarket air freshener…

Studio BeautyMix at Korres, New York CityKorres, the natural skincare company founded in Greece, opened its first Manhattan boutique in 2007. This SoHo storefront now also hosts the first New York location of Studio BeautyMix, a multi-brand shopping destination that originated at Fred Segal in Los Angeles. In a retailing philosophy that has influenced beauty-oriented chain stores from SpaceNK to Blue Mercury, Studio BeautyMix stocks its shelves with an appealing variety of cosmetics, haircare, and fragrance from smaller or hard-to-find brands.

In this location, you can pick and choose anything from Amea customized skincare regimens to Marvis toothpastes…
